    Eh, with this specific moment in history I could see them working out better? It'd mean no reign of terror or Napoleon. And Louis was willingly transitioning from an absolute monarchy to a constitutional monarchy with an elected legislature, so I'd expect it to be better going forward.

    Ah yes, a constitutional monarchy, the instrument par excellence for establishing and maintaining an unjust peace. Yay.

    Glibness aside, by the time Marie Antoinette was brought to the guillotine as depicted in the beginning of the manga, (16 October 1793) the Reign of Terror had been well underway. And Louis XVI didn't willingly transition to a more democratic monarchy, you silly goose, he was forced to, kicking and screaming.

    (The original intent of the majority of the French National Assembly actually was a constitutional monarchy, but the King played hardball, starting by locking them out of their meeting room and stationing troops right outside Paris, and concluded, months later, with him refusing to sign the constitution until forced to at gunpoint by 7000 armed women who marched to Versailles from Paris, backed by 15000 National Guardsmen (and a dispirited Lafayette who was only nominally in command). This attitude turned the Assembly against him and towards republicanism.)

    As for your whining about the Terror and Napoleon, the Terror banned slavery in France and her colonies, and Napoleon spread the French revolutionary Criminal Code everywhere he conquered, and you know at least one good thing it's recognized for doing? That's right: decriminalizing homosexual relations.
